Forklift Accidents

Carelessly utilizing a forklift often leads to forklift accidents. This happens when the operator of the forklift is not trained well in safety procedures. Anybody operating a forklift needs to utilize caution to lessen the risk of accidents and in order to avoid potential dangers.



Forklift Accident Statistics:

OSHA, which is responsible for checking workplace safety, reports on the occurrence of forklift mishaps. On average, every three days somebody is killed in a forklift mishap within the US. About 95,000 injuries take place in forklift related mishaps each and every year. The vast majority of these accidents could have been prevented if proper safety measures had been followed. There are also internet sites committed to reporting stories of forklift mishaps.



When there are mishaps related to forklifts, both the individual and the business will suffer. There are numerous reasons why employers must take steps to minimize the risk. Amongst the biggest reasons is to prevent risk of lawsuits if someone is hurt. Second, mishaps cut down on working time. Third, goods and property could be damaged during mishaps. The majority of mishaps are attributed to staff who are not properly trained. Employers are responsible for making sure that staff who are utilizing the forklift are properly trained in risks and safety. Never let anyone on a forklift who isn't correctly trained to use the forklift. Your business must develop and post in a place which is visible all forklift safety procedures.



Instead of going through training because staff are required to, they must have a positive attitude in doing so. You as the employer should help staff understand the importance of correct training. Let them know that they can injure or kill not only themselves, but other individuals, if they make mistakes. It is up to you to make sure that your staff undertake training seriously.
